video",{"videoAlign":133},{"vimeoId":143,"videoTitle":144,"videoTranscript":145},"1152365631?h=f2a799e4a1","The ELSA Study Animation","The ElSA study is testing a type one diabetes screening program for children and young adults.\n\nWe want to find out whether a simple blood test can tell us whether your child is likely to develop type one diabetes in the future.\n\nThis information will allow us to start treatment sooner.\n\nDiabetes is a serious, lifelong condition.\n\nThere are two main types of diabetes.\n\nType two diabetes is caused by a combination of genetic and lifestyle factors and is less common in children.\n\nType one diabetes is caused by the body's own immune system destroying the pancreas and organ in the body that produces insulin.\n\nInsulin is a natural hormone needed by your body to convert glucose into the energy needed for everyday life.\n\nChildren who develop Type one diabetes can become extremely unwell and need to take insulin straight away and continue for the rest of their lives.\n\nIf diabetes is not managed properly, it can lead to increased health risks.\n\nAround the world research studies are identifying children at high risk of developing Type one diabetes.\n\nThere are many advantages to knowing if your child is at risk.\n\nThese include identifying Type one diabetes earlier so that children can be started on treatment sooner and do not get too unwell.\n\nThe Elsa study is screening children age two to 17 years for type one diabetes.\n\nTaking part involves a simple finger stick blood test.\n\nYou can choose to do the test at home, at school, at your doctors, or in community centres near you.\n\nIf the test is negative your child will not need any more tests in the ELSA study. \n\nIf the test is positive your child will be invited to come to the hospital to have some more tests to confirm if your child is at high risk.\n\nWe understand it may be distressing for the family to find out that your child is at risk of developing type one diabetes.\n\nThe ELSA study team are here to support families with this information.\n\nYour family will be invited to an education session so we can explain what this risk means for your child's future and what the available options are.\n\nFor example, you can choose to enter your child into a monitoring program so we can do more regular checkups and we'll let you know about studies that may help delay the start of type one diabetes.\n\nEvery family who takes part in the ELSA study will be helping us to understand more about type one diabetes.\n\nIf you would like to take part in the ELSA study or find out more information, please visit our website or contact the ElSA study team.\n\nThank
